During the championship, Bastia alternated good performances at home with poor performance in away matches, oscillating between the mid-table positions and those immediately above the relegation zone. Thanks to a final series of four consecutive useful results, the Turchini finally protected themselves from the danger of falling to the bottom on the penultimate day, finishing the championship in twelfth place.

Having passed the first round against Caen , Bastia overtook some leading teams in the French Cup such as Monaco in the round of 16 and Lens in the semi-finals, reaching the final against Saint-Étienne who had just become French champions . The 2-1 final delivered the first French Cup to the Turchini, as well as the third European qualification in their history, in the Cup Winners' Cup. A trophy all the more important since it still appears to this day as the club's only major title.
